mysql怎么更改已經(jīng)存入的數(shù)據(jù) 怎么將json格式的數(shù)據(jù)存入數(shù)據(jù)庫?
確保計算機(jī)有16G或更多內(nèi)存,然后使用您正在使用的軟件慢慢處理。如果你卡住了,你就贏了。;不會死。付錢給專業(yè)人士。JSON是數(shù)據(jù)交換的常用格式,而不是用于數(shù)據(jù)存儲和處理。建議轉(zhuǎn)移到數(shù)據(jù)庫,用SQL處理
確保計算機(jī)有16G或更多內(nèi)存,然后使用您正在使用的軟件慢慢處理。如果你卡住了,你就贏了。;不會死。
付錢給專業(yè)人士。
JSON是數(shù)據(jù)交換的常用格式,而不是用于數(shù)據(jù)存儲和處理。建議轉(zhuǎn)移到數(shù)據(jù)庫,用SQL處理。
任何人都可以處理1 KB數(shù)量級的數(shù)據(jù)。;it'還是手工做的好。1 MB的數(shù)據(jù),手動疲勞,需要一些軟件;1 GB的數(shù)據(jù),帶UI (
4 [mysqld]
5綁定地址
6數(shù)據(jù)目錄/數(shù)據(jù)/MySQL數(shù)據(jù)/數(shù)據(jù)
查詢一段數(shù)據(jù):lt % jsonobjnewjsonobject()JSON obj . put(
文本類型可以存儲長度為1-4GB的文本字符串,直接使用
1.優(yōu)化數(shù)據(jù)結(jié)構(gòu),每個數(shù)據(jù)表4-5個字段,一個索引。您還可以在不同的數(shù)據(jù)庫中存儲不同種類的數(shù)據(jù)。減輕單個數(shù)據(jù)庫的壓力。
2.寫數(shù)據(jù)只是保存的問題,問題是讀數(shù)據(jù)會很慢。建議用緩存
使用場景:
測試時需要插入100w甚至1000 W,超過1億的數(shù)據(jù),運行sql腳本循環(huán)插入或者程序遍歷插入都非常慢。
解決方案:
寫文件
將文件導(dǎo)入mysql
實施例(以100w為例)
1.使用sql將100w數(shù)據(jù)生成txt文件。
2.將數(shù)據(jù)從數(shù)據(jù)庫導(dǎo)入表中:
耗時:
該方案的缺點:
1.權(quán)威。非管理員用戶沒有導(dǎo)入。
2.寫文件代碼。對于測試人員來說,寫文件不限于任何語言,任何語言都可以實現(xiàn)。